4-star boutique hotel in Whitby with historic views

Rooms

La Rosa Hotel offers a selection of uniquely styled rooms, each inspired by Whitby's rich heritage. Rooms are furnished with thrift shop finds and antique kitsch, creating a distinctive ambience. Most rooms include an en-suite bathroom equipped with a bath rather than a shower.

Dining

Breakfast at La Rosa consists of a continental hamper delivered to the room between 8:30am and 10:30am. This convenient option allows guests to enjoy their meal in the comfort of their room while soaking in views of the harbour. Guests can purchase the hotel's own brand of shampoo and conditioner from reception.

Location

The hotel overlooks the picturesque harbour and the ruins of Whitby Abbey, a landmark that inspired Bram Stoker's Dracula. Situated near various local attractions, guests can easily explore the charming town of Whitby. Events throughout the year, including music weekends and folk festivals, add to the cultural experience.

Family-Friendly Amenities

La Rosa Hotel accommodates families with children, offering a limited number of roll-out futons for small children at an additional fee. These beds include breakfast, ensuring a comfortable stay for families. Each room, except Stoker, Little Red, and Caravan, can include children's beds.

Pet-Friendly Policies

La Rosa Hotel welcomes pets, allowing up to two dogs per room for an additional charge of £10 per night. Each dog receives a goody bag from Whitby's Fuzzy Dog Bakery. Guests are reminded that dogs should not be left unattended in rooms.
